The very word "blockchain" conjures images of volatile cryptocurrencies, of digital fortunes made and lost overnight. But to confine this groundbreaking technology to the realm of Bitcoin and its kin is to miss the forest for the trees, to see only the tip of a colossal iceberg. Blockchain, at its core, is not about money; it's about trust. It's a revolutionary way of recording information that makes it incredibly difficult, if not impossible, to change, hack, or cheat the system. Think of it as a shared, immutable digital ledger, distributed across a network of computers, where every transaction, every piece of data, is recorded and verified by consensus.
Imagine a traditional ledger, a physical book where every entry is meticulously written. Now, imagine that instead of one person holding that book, thousands of people each hold an identical copy. When a new entry is to be made, it's not just written down; it's broadcast to everyone, and a majority of those people must agree that the entry is valid before it's added to their copies. Once added, it's linked cryptographically to the previous entry, forming a "chain" of "blocks." This chain is virtually unbreakable. To alter a past entry, you'd have to not only change that entry on thousands of ledgers simultaneously but also recalculate all subsequent entries on all those ledgers – a feat that is computationally infeasible. This inherent security and transparency are the bedrock upon which blockchain is built, and they are what make it such a powerful force for change.
The genesis of blockchain lies in the quest for a decentralized system that could operate without a central authority, a system resilient to censorship and single points of failure. This was the problem that Satoshi Nakamoto, the pseudonymous creator of Bitcoin, sought to solve. In 2008, their white paper, "Bitcoin: A Peer-to-Peer Electronic Cash System," laid out the architecture for a distributed ledger that could facilitate secure, peer-to-peer transactions without the need for financial intermediaries like banks. While Bitcoin remains its most famous application, the underlying blockchain technology has a far broader potential. It's a foundational technology, akin to the internet itself, capable of underpinning a vast array of applications and industries.

In the realm of finance, beyond cryptocurrencies, blockchain is poised to transform cross-border payments, making them faster, cheaper, and more transparent. Traditional international money transfers can be slow and involve multiple correspondent banks, each taking a cut. A blockchain-based system could facilitate direct peer-to-peer transfers, reducing fees and settlement times dramatically.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, further amplify blockchain's financial potential. These contracts can automate payments, escrow services, and even insurance claims, eliminating the need for manual oversight and reducing the risk of disputes.
The journey from a niche technology for digital currencies to a transformative force for global industries is not without its challenges. Scalability is one of the primary hurdles. Early blockchain networks, like Bitcoin, can only process a limited number of transactions per second. While innovative solutions like the Lightning Network and newer, more efficient blockchain protocols are emerging, achieving mass adoption requires a significant leap in transaction throughput. Energy consumption is another area of concern, particularly for proof-of-work blockchains like Bitcoin, which require substantial computational power. However, the development of more energy-efficient consensus mechanisms, such as proof-of-stake, is addressing this issue, making blockchain a more sustainable option for the future.

Consider the art world. Provenance, the history of ownership of a piece of art, is paramount to its value and authenticity. Traditionally, this has relied on paper trails, expert opinions, and often, the goodwill of sellers. Blockchain can revolutionize this by creating an immutable digital certificate of authenticity and ownership for every artwork. This digital passport, linked to the physical piece, would record every transaction, every exhibition, every change of hands. This drastically reduces the risk of forgery, simplifies the resale process, and can even enable fractional ownership of high-value art, making it accessible to a wider range of investors. The transparency offered by such a system could democratize the art market, empowering emerging artists and collectors alike.

The concept of digital identity is another area where blockchain is poised to make a transformative impact. Currently, our digital identities are fragmented, scattered across numerous platforms and services, each with its own login credentials and data policies. This is not only inconvenient but also a security risk, as a breach on one platform can compromise our information across others. Blockchain offers the possibility of a self-sovereign identity – a digital identity that is controlled and owned by the individual. Users can selectively share verified credentials, such as their age or educational qualifications, without revealing unnecessary personal information. This empowers individuals, enhances privacy, and reduces the likelihood of identity theft. The implications for online interactions, access to services, and even travel are immense.

Furthermore, the rise of decentralized autonomous organizations (DAOs) signifies a new model of governance and collective action. DAOs are organizations whose rules are encoded as computer programs, controlled by smart contracts, and governed by their members, often through token-based voting. This allows for transparent decision-making and resource allocation, operating without traditional hierarchical management structures. While still nascent, DAOs offer a glimpse into a future where collective endeavors can be organized and managed in a more equitable and efficient manner, fueled by shared goals and transparent participation.
